Travelling from Romiley to Lockerbie by Train

Embark on a train journey from Romiley to Lockerbie, and you'll find it's quicker than you might anticipate!

The typical travel time is about 3hrs 9 mins, but if you're in a hurry or just eager to arrive, the fastest trains can whisk you there in just 2hrs 59 mins. With approximately 17 trains running daily, you have a wealth of options to choose from. This scenic route, spanning 128 miles (207 km), generally involves just one transfer, and operators like Northern Rail, Avanti West Coast, First TransPennine Express offer comfortable seating with plenty of room for your luggage.

Here's the best part: by booking your tickets in advance, you can snag fares starting from only £11.50, offering a substantial saving over buying tickets at the last minute. For even more savings, consider traveling during Off-Peak times or using a Railcard.

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Romiley to Lockerbie start from as little as £11.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Romiley to Lockerbie start from £55.80 one way, or £79.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Romiley to Lockerbie are available for £57.50 one way, or £115.00 return

Facilities at Romiley Station

Romiley station boasts a range of facilities to ensure comfort and accessibility for all passengers. The ticket office operates from early morning until late evening on weekdays and Saturdays, although it remains closed on Sundays. While online ticket collection is currently unavailable, ticket machines, including accessible options, are present. The station is equipped with an induction loop, benefitting those with hearing impairments. CCTV cameras add an extra layer of security.

Although Romiley station doesn’t offer extensive dining or shopping options, ample amenities nearby on Stockport Road make up for it, offering something to grab on the way. Additionally, the station does not have waiting rooms or baby changing facilities, but seating areas are provided for comfort.

Accessibility and Assistance

Many travelers appreciate Romiley station’s partial step-free access, accommodating those with mobility challenges. With ramps available for some parts of the station, traveling to and from Manchester has been significantly simplified. However, there are no accessible toilets or dedicated accessibility personnel on site. But worry not, assistance can be arranged through the Passenger Assist service, ensuring everyone can navigate their journey comfortably. Discover more about navigating the station with tools such as this 360 map.

Transport Links and Connectivity

Transport connectivity is a prime highlight of Romiley station. Besides seamless train connections, its integration with local bus services makes onward travel convenient. Bus stops located on Stockport Road offer routes to nearby cities like Manchester and Stockport. While bicycle enthusiasts may find the cycle hire unavailable, safe spaces for bike storage are available within the station car park. For taxis, Northern Railway's Cab4You service can be of assistance for easy booking options.

Facilities and Amenities

Lockerbie Station provides a balanced blend of essential am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. You will find a ticket office with friendly staff ready to assist from 06:50 to 20:45 on weekdays and Saturdays, and 10:50 to 18:00 on Sundays. Collecting tickets purchased online is easy at the ticket office, though it's worth noting there are no ticket machines or smartcard facilities here.

With step-free access throughout the station, Lockerbie caters excellently to passengers with reduced mobility. The station is equipped with accessible toilets, waiting rooms, and customer help points to provide assistance if needed. While there's no car park CCTV, ample free parking is available, including three accessible spaces.

While catering mostly to short-term needs, the absence of refreshment facilities or retail outlets on-site suggests planning ahead for snacks or shopping is wise. However, for staying informed, departure screens and timely announcements are available, ensuring passengers have the latest travel updates.

Onward Travel and Connections

Getting to and from Lockerbie Station is straightforward with several convenient transport links. Regular bus services can be accessed via a quick visit to Traveline Scotland, or you can dial 0871 200 22 33 for up-to-the-minute details. If you're looking for a taxi, the Train Taxi website offers comprehensive information on local taxi services.

If you find yourself needing a bus replacement service, rest assured, buses conveniently pick up and drop off at the station car park, ensuring a seamless continuation of your journey even during disruptions.
